Nonprofit Overview

Causes: Children & Youth, Environment, Environmental Beautification, Environmental Education, Water, Water Resources, Wetlands Conservation & Management, Youth Development Programs

Mission:

The Mission of The Greenway Foundation (TGF) is to revitalize rivers and reconnect communities to these local natural amenities. TGF is a group of passionate stewards who care for the South Platte River, its tributaries, and the people who live, work, and play along its banks. .
